// Client setup for the Burrowcast notify service.
// Fan-out requests are rate-limited upstream; when the Marlwood broker
// signals backpressure (429 with a retry-after header), this client queues
// locally up to 5k messages and drains with exponential backoff. Beyond
// that cap we drop digest-tier sends and emit a metric. Reviewers: don't
// raise the cap without checking heap headroom. The service key is below.

app token of tagug-hahaf = kto2_9v

This section documents recovery for the SchemaHold event schema registry's administrative account. Recovery is permitted only after two independent approvals recorded in the Larkspan change log, and only from the hardened jump host. The operator initiates the recovery workflow, verifies the registry's fingerprint against the printed reference sheet stored in the Oakmere safe, and confirms no schema writes occurred during the lockout window. At the final prompt, the workflow requires the designated recovery passphrase, which is:

strongbox words: oliael-gilax-lamael

## Deployment

The Selvane API tier sits behind the Crestgate load balancer, which probes each instance on a dedicated health endpoint separate from customer traffic. The endpoint performs shallow checks only — no database calls — to avoid amplifying outages, and it is firewalled to the balancer subnet. For your review: probe intervals, failure thresholds, and the allowed source ranges are all declared in the service configuration reproduced below.

config for tagaf-bawif:
[norok]
host = norok.ordinworks.local
user = norok_svc
database = norok_prod

Current state: 8% uplift approved for all Orvess-platform customers on pre-2019 contracts, phased over two billing cycles. Notification letters drafted; churn modelling suggests 3–5% attrition, offset within nine months. Grandfathering exceptions limited to the Dunmarch accounts pending renegotiation. Halvane will own escalations and the retention fund. No public comment until letters land. The underlying commercial plan is summarised in the confidential note below.

management briefing: Only 33 of the 205 pilot accounts renewed Kasath, so a churn review is set for October 17. Weniusek Logistics is in early talks to buy Holethax Freight for about $345.6 million.